2024-09-03 Te***** If you don’t want to pay $60+ a year to use the “premium” which just means ad-free version of this app then it’s next to completely unusable. The Ads are literally non-stop with 5-10 seconds to actually see your auth codes before the next Ad. If you want to add a new app to the list then you have to view a bunch of Ads and try and figure out which is an Ad or actually part of this App. What a piece of garbage. Google Authenticator, Microsoft Authenticator and a half dozen more Authenticator Apps are completely free and don’t includes Ads. These others certainly don’t drive you mad with Ads like Authy does.
